I've lived in East Charlotte my WHOLE life. As a child Eastland mall was the place to be! with the best stores and ice skating and Christmas was magical!! Through the years it has had a horrible decline and now every department store has pulled out except for Sears. Stores don't stay open longer than a year, because people only come ...
